Time Traveling on a Bicycle

Time Traveling on a Bicycle




Founded in the middle of the 13th century, Sukhothai, which means “Dawn of
Happiness”, also marked the dawning of the first Siamese Kingdom and the birth
of Thai language. It was a golden age for classical Thai art, architecture and
Buddhism. To traverse these magnificent ruins in the World Heritage Site of
Sukhothai Historical Park – Thailand’s equivalent of Ankor Wat – rent a mountain
bike for a pittance.
